In a double-slit experiment, if one of the two slits is covered then

Correct answer: A. No interference fringes are observed

  • A. No interference fringes are observed
  • B. No diffraction fringes are observed
  • C. No fringes are observed
  • D. Interference pattern is not disturbed

Explanation

Explanation: In a double-slit experiment, when one of the two slits is covered, the interference pattern is disrupted, and no interference fringes are observed. The double-slit interference pattern relies on both slits being open to create the interference pattern.
